"poison" meaning in French

See poison in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

IPA: /pwa.zɔ̃/ Audio: Fr-poison.ogg Forms: poisons [plural]
Etymology: From Old French poison, inherited from Latin pōtiōnem. Doublet of potion, a borrowing.
